Product Introduction

Overview

The NB7V58MMNHTBG is a 1.8 V / 2.5 V / 3.3 V differential 2:1 clock/data multiplexer produced by onsemi. This component is designed to handle high-speed clock and data signals, making it suitable for various high-frequency applications. Although the NB7V58MMNHTBG is currently obsolete and no longer manufactured, it remains relevant for existing designs and legacy systems.

Product Attributes

Type:Multiplexer, Data
Number of Circuits:1
Ratio - Input:Output:2:1
Differential - Input:Output:Yes/Yes
Input:CML, LVDS, LVPECL
Output:CML
Frequency - Max:7 GHz
Voltage - Supply:1.71V ~ 3.6V
Operating Temperature:-40°C ~ 85°C
Mounting Type:Surface Mount
Package / Case:16-VFQFN Exposed Pad
Supplier Device Package:16-QFN (3x3)
